#4e6255 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#4e6255 is composed of 30.6% red, 38.4% green and 33.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 20.4% cyan, 0% magenta, 13.3% yellow and 61.6% black. It has a hue angle of 141 degrees, a saturation of 11.4% and a lightness of 34.5%. #4e6255 color hex could be obtained by blending #9cc4aa with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#666666.

Shades and Tints of #4e6255

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#080b09 is the darkest color, while #ffffff is the lightest one.

Tones of #4e6255

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#555b57 is the less saturated color, while #04ac3f is the most saturated one.
